No male motorcycle passengers as of November 30
Only a few details remain before the ten mayors of Medellín’s Metropolitan Area sign the decrees formally prohibiting male passengers on motorcycles, a measure that will be in effect between November 30th of this year until the same day next year, possibly extended after results are analyzed. Violators will be fined 284,400 pesos and only emergency responders are excluded from the restriction.
Many drivers of motorcycles are upset over the measure and feel the effects will be inconvenient as well as expensive; others feel the added safety and sense of security are worth it, as many crimes are committed by male passengers on motorcycles.
